i have a existing table with a primary key over 3 columns (1 varchar and 2 integer).
How can i tell the entity framework to use this “key”.
Is it possible using the modelBuilder, attributes or is there another way ?

    In fluent api you must use anonymous type:

    modelBuilder.Entity<YourType>()
                .HasKey(e => new 
                    {
                        e.VarChar,
                        e.Int1,
                        e.Int2
                    });
    

    Other way is using data annotations:

    public class YourType
    {
        [Key, Column(Order = 0)]
        public string VarChar { get; set; }
        [Key, Column(Order = 1)]
        public int Int1 { get; set; }
        [Key, Column(Order = 2)]
        public int Int2 { get; set; }
    }
    

    In both scenarios order of columns is important. Once you try to use DbSet<YourType>.Find you will have to supply keys in the same order. EF also uses order internally.
